A picture can speak volumes, and Blue Ivy’s glowing expression during her mother’s triumphant moment at the Grammys said it all. Beyoncé, radiant in a custom gold Schiaparelli gown, beamed with joy as she accepted the prestigious ‘Album of the Year’ award. She also made history as the first Black woman to win “Best Country Album” for *Cowboy Carter*.
Blue Ivy, a striking reflection of her famous parents, looked every bit the princess in a majestic purple Naeem Khan gown. Her ensemble sparkled with a diamond necklace, shimmering bracelet, silver rings, and goddess braids laced with blonde highlights. Her makeup, featuring metallic eyeshadow and a brown ombre lip, added to her luminous presence.
The 13-year-old embraced her mother with pure excitement as the win was announced. Having witnessed Beyoncé’s tireless dedication and pursuit of greatness, Blue Ivy clearly grasped the significance of the moment. After sharing the stage with her mother over the past year, she’s seen firsthand the effort behind the glory, making the victory all the more meaningful.
For Beyoncé, this win marked a monumental achievement. Though she holds the record for the most Grammy wins, this was her first ‘Album of the Year’ honor. Her radiant smile spoke volumes, symbolizing a breakthrough in her already legendary journey.
